Start etsy shop. The good news is that starting an Etsy shop is free. Each listing you make on the site for your wares costs a small fee, and Etsy takes a 5% commission on every sale. If you use their payment system, there is a processing fee per transaction. The seller sets prices for goods, so consider the fees and commission you’ll pay when coming up with ...

Step 1: Sign up on Etsy. Before you start selling, you’ll need to create an account. Go to Etsy and click on Sign in at the upper right corner. Sign up using your Gmail, Facebook, or Apple account or click on Register in the upper right and provide your email, first name and create a password.

Click Save and continue on the right side at the bottom of the page. 3. Enter a unique Etsy shop name. On the next screen, you’ll be asked to enter your preferred shop name and click Check availability. You have 20 characters allotted for your store name and it can’t include spaces, numbers, or accented letters. Etsy username ! Etsy password 2. Whether it’s playful, sophisticated, or quirky, make sure your name aligns with your brand image. 2.Select Close Shop. Please answer our short survey before closing your shop. Once your shop is closed, it may take some time for our system to process your request. Your Etsy account will become a buyer-only account with no visible shop. You can continue to access your existing orders, and you can reopen your shop at any time. I don’t see the ...

Get off to a smart start with tips on understanding your target customer ...To customize your shop homepage: On Etsy.com, open Shop Manager. Select Settings. Choose Info & Appearance. Once you're there, you can manage the different sections of your shop homepage: Shop title. Shop icon, cover photo, profile photo, and banner. Shop announcement. The budget and length of your campaign are important factors in gathering performance data that accurately represents how shoppers engage with your Etsy Ads campaign. To get the most from your test, we recommend setting a minimum daily budget of at least $3-5. Choosing a shop name is the first step you’ll take in creating an identity for your business on Etsy. Your shop name will be displayed at the top of your shop — the page that shows everything you have for sale — and it will be part of the URL or web address of your unique Etsy shop. If you use an Etsy account in violation of our policies, the account may be permanently closed. It costs £0.16 to publish a listing to the marketplace. A listing lasts for four months or until the item is sold. Once an item sells, there is a 6.5% transaction fee on the sale price (including the delivery price you set). If you accept payments through Etsy Payments, we also collect a 4% + £0.20 payment processing fee when an item is sold ... ….
